
Python数学实验与建模程序及数据解析
版权申诉

Python数学实验与建模是一门将Python编程语言应用于数学问题解决和模型构建的实践课程。这门课程不仅仅是对Python语言的简单应用,更是对数学知识在实际问题中应用能力的培养。在当前的大数据时代背景下,Python已经成为数据分析、数学建模、机器学习等多个领域的首选编程工具,因此掌握Python在数学领域的应用变得尤为重要。
课程内容通常涵盖以下几个方面:
1. Python基础知识:了解Python的基本语法、数据类型、控制结构、函数定义以及模块的使用。这是进行后续实验和建模的基础。
2. NumPy库:NumPy是Python中用于科学计算的核心库,提供了高性能的多维数组对象和这些数组的操作工具。在数学实验与建模中,NumPy库的使用是必不可少的。
3. Matplotlib库:Matplotlib是一个用于创建静态、动画和交互式可视化的Python模块。在数学建模实验中,可视化是理解模型和结果的重要手段。
4. Python在数学实验中的应用:通过编程解决数学问题,比如方程求解、矩阵运算、概率统计等。学习如何利用Python语言编写程序来处理数学问题。
5. Python在数学建模中的应用:深入探讨如何使用Python来建立数学模型,包括线性规划、非线性问题、动态系统模型等。
6. 实际案例分析:通过解决实际问题,如金融模型、物理模型、生物模型等,来综合运用前面学到的Python编程和数学建模知识。
7. 数据处理:在数学建模中,处理和分析大量数据是不可或缺的。因此,需要学习如何使用Python进行数据清洗、数据转换、数据挖掘等操作。
8. 项目实践:通过实际的数学建模项目,培养解决复杂问题的能力,提升项目管理和团队协作的技能。
9. 模型评估与优化:学习如何对建立的数学模型进行评估和优化,包括模型的精确度、鲁棒性和适用范围等。
Python数学实验与建模不仅仅是理论知识的学习,更重要的是通过大量的实践操作,让学生能够将理论知识应用到实际问题中去。这种学习方式对于培养学生的创新思维、解决问题的能力以及终身学习能力都有极大的帮助。
此外,本课程使用的资源包括了程序及数据,这些资源是指由Python编写的实验程序代码以及与实验相关的数据文件。这些程序代码通常包括了数据预处理、模型构建、模型求解、结果输出等模块,是学习和研究数学建模不可或缺的部分。数据文件则为实验提供必要的输入数据,可能是从实际应用中获取的真实数据,也可能是为了实验需要而特别设计的数据集。
标签中所提及的“python数学实验”、“py数学建模”、“python数学建模”和“python_数学实验python”是本资源的关键词,说明该资源是专注于Python在数学实验和建模领域的应用。通过这些关键词,学习者可以快速定位和理解资源的核心内容。
通过本课程的学习,学生不仅能够掌握Python编程在数学领域的应用,而且能够提升自己的数学建模能力,为今后从事数据分析、科学研究或者工程应用等方向的工作打下坚实的基础。
相关推荐






心梓
- 粉丝: 897
最新资源
- ASP.NET动态更换页面风格教程
- 初学者必备:VBscript脚本语言与Web页面制作教程
- 轻松转换视频为3gp格式,便捷手机观影体验
- C++初学者实践:图书管理系统开发指南
- GMAT备考资料汇总:逻辑提升秘籍
- 基于JSP和AJAX的学生信息管理系统实现
- WinCE 5.0环境下Camera驱动开发与源码解析
- ASP技术实现网上书店系统详解
- ScreenPen:创新的人机交互屏幕笔技术
- 实现十进制到二进制/十六进制转换的工具
- S60平台下的俄罗斯方块C++源码分析
- C#实现Mac地址修改源代码详解
- Word VBA编程实现单词本与语音朗读功能
- jtds-1.2.2版本数据库驱动及其支持文件解析
- JSP环境配置教程:实例与图解
- Oracle服务启动与停止批处理指南
- VC60中文版类库参考手册详细解读
- ASP.NET网上书店开发实战教程
- jQuery UI 1.6rc2版本更新特性解读
- SQL Server 数据库脚本及表数据导出工具
- 掌握Photoshop技巧:大师之路教程解析
- Delphi开发中的计算器项目寻求技术完善
- 美化版祝福源代码:.NET框架下的祈福应用
- 适合初学者的Java程序实例集